Newlands farm and holiday cottages previously formed part of the Duchy of Lancaster Cloughton Estate. This is a historic portfolio of land that was founded in the 13th century and held in trust for her majesty the Queen. The present Newlands farm house was built in 1778 although the barn was converted into 3 holiday cottages in 2008. They have seen major refurbishment at the beginning of 2015.

The cottages form a diversification of a working farm that is based in Ruswarp on the edge of Whitby. The farm has a dairy unit at Ruswarp and rear Aberdeen Angus cattle for the British food market. Our milk is purchased by Arla foods and the cattle are supplied to Dovecote Park.
